#[repr(C)]pub struct vl_api_registration_ {Show 18 fields
pub registration_type: vl_registration_type_t,
pub vl_api_registration_pool_index: u32_,
pub name: *mut u8_,
pub last_heard: f64_,
pub last_queue_head: c_int,
pub unanswered_pings: c_int,
pub is_being_removed: c_int,
pub vl_input_queue: *mut svm_queue_t,
pub vlib_rp: *mut svm_region_t,
pub shmem_hdr: *mut c_void,
pub clib_file_index: u32_,
pub unprocessed_input: *mut i8_,
pub unprocessed_msg_length: u32_,
pub output_vector: *mut u8_,
pub additional_fds_to_close: *mut c_int,
pub server_handle: u32_,
pub server_index: u32_,
pub keepalive: bool,
}Fields§
§registration_type: vl_registration_type_t§vl_api_registration_pool_index: u32_§name: *mut u8_§last_heard: f64_§last_queue_head: c_int§unanswered_pings: c_int§is_being_removed: c_int§vl_input_queue: *mut svm_queue_t§vlib_rp: *mut svm_region_t§shmem_hdr: *mut c_void§clib_file_index: u32_§unprocessed_input: *mut i8_§unprocessed_msg_length: u32_§output_vector: *mut u8_§additional_fds_to_close: *mut c_int§server_handle: u32_§server_index: u32_§keepalive: boolTrait Implementations§
Source§impl Clone for vl_api_registration_
impl Clone for vl_api_registration_
Source§fn clone(&self) -> vl_api_registration_
fn clone(&self) -> vl_api_registration_
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for vl_api_registration_
impl Debug for vl_api_registration_
Source§impl Default for vl_api_registration_
impl Default for vl_api_registration_
impl Copy for vl_api_registration_
Auto Trait Implementations§
impl Freeze for vl_api_registration_
impl RefUnwindSafe for vl_api_registration_
impl !Send for vl_api_registration_
impl !Sync for vl_api_registration_
impl Unpin for vl_api_registration_
impl UnsafeUnpin for vl_api_registration_
impl UnwindSafe for vl_api_registration_
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more